L aw and economics," also known as the economic analysis of law, differs from other forms of legal analysis in two main ways. A Behavioral Approach to Law and Economics Christine Jolls,* Cass R. Sunstein,** and Richard Thaler*** Economic analysis of law usually proceeds under the assumptions of neo-classical economics.
